Ergonomic Equipment
By far, one of the most important benefits that technology has contributed to the cleaning industry is ergonomic equipment designed to ease the physical stress on workers. In the past, cleaning staff would report joint pain, severe muscle aches, debilitating back injuries, and all-over body strains.
Today, cleaning equipment like backpack vacuums, upright vacuums, ride-on cleaners, and even something as simple as a long-reach window scrubber all play a part in creating a safer, more efficient work environment. Many of the latest trends and technologies in the cleaning industry focus on ergonomic designs that reduce physical strain and help cleaning teams work smarter and not harder!
All-In-One Tools For Productivity And Cost Savings
Before the latest trends and technologies in the cleaning industry, facilities often needed separate machines for hard floors and soft surfaces. It was expensive, inefficient, and took up way too much storage space. Now? All-in-one equipment makes it easy to switch between floor types without damaging the surface, saving both time and money. Automation and smart gadgets
One of the most well-known and commercialized automated equipment in the cleaning industry is the robot vacuum cleaner. These intelligent devices are self-guided and are great for cleaning homes without the need for physical labour. When it comes to commercial cleaning, the smart gadgets that staff benefit from are machines that can indicate when filtration systems need to be changed, when batteries are running low, or if the equipment needs servicing. This leads to a better life cycle for machines, more reliable equipment, and lower operating costs for facilities.
Greener products
Another significant change in the cleaning industry is the switch to greener and more sustainable products. In the past, many harmful chemicals were used to clean commercial spaces. These toxic chemicals not only affect the health and safety of workers and building patrons, but the manufacturing of these chemicals negatively impacts the environment. Additionally, some cleaning products are known to be abrasive and can damage surfaces over time.
Today, there are many choices of green, sustainable products that are non-toxic and safe for the environment. Cleaning product manufacturers are more committed to reducing their footprint with less waste, energy, and harmful toxins used.
